Transaction 64be75e86c7d722a127676dc5c3ec16462d60f495a4d797a9366e4a12fbae6b6

1 Input
2 Outputs
  • 64be75e86c7d722a127676dc5c3ec16462d60f495a4d797a9366e4a12fbae6b6:0
  • value  389151
    address  3E5TvyRCmLG54c9PSrb1hXa3cNufdbQkvA
  • 64be75e86c7d722a127676dc5c3ec16462d60f495a4d797a9366e4a12fbae6b6:1
  • value  28997282
    address  35X5n3thgGoTSbjZoUbugpt7hH7KRvr8mQ